Today (23.11.15) at 19-00 GMT a MANDATORY UPGRADE of AMBERCOIN wallet is planned To make smooth upgrade please do the following:
1. Turn off your wallet. (now or any time before 18-30 GMT)
2. Backup your wallet.dat file! (it is located in "%appdata%\Ambercoin" directory on Windows)
3. Wait until 19-00 GMT (or any time after this time)
4. Download a new wallet and run it. (download links will be available at 19-00 GMT)
Thanks!
